The complete bit/word description for the block transfer read from the module
is defined in Table 6.B.
Table 6.B
Bit/Word
Description for the 1771-IXHR Input Module
Word Bit Definition
Word 1 Bit 00 Power-up bit is set to indicate that the module is waiting for its first
write block transfer
Bit 01 Out of range bit is set if one or more channel inputs are above or
below the range for which you configured the module
Bit 02 Real time sample time-out bit is set when the module updates an
input buffer with new data before the processor has read the previous
data. Monitor this bit only if you select real time sampling.
Bit 03 Not used
Bit 04 Low cold junction temperature bit is set when the cold junction
temperature is less than 0.0
o
C or 32.0
o
F.
Bit 05 High cold junction temperature bit is set when the cold junction
temperature exceeds 60.0
o
C or 140.0
o
F.
Bit 06 Dynamic clamp bit. Prevents rapid changes in data due to data
corruption over the opto-isolation barrier as a result of ESD, radiation
bursts, etc.
0 = feature active
1 = feature inhibited
Bit 07 EEPROM calibration values could not be read.
Bits 08-15 Not used
Word 2 Bits 00-07 Underrange bit for each channel is set to indicate an input is out of
range: bit 00 for channel 1 thru bit 07 for channel 8.
Bits 08-15 Overrange bit for each channel is set to indicate an input is out of
range: bit 08 for channel 1 thru bit 15 for channel 8. Also set for open
channel detection.
Word 3 Bits 00-07 Low alarm bit for each channel is set to indicate the input is less than
the low limit value you entered in the corresponding low alarm word
(BTW word 4, 6, 8, 10, 12, 14, 16, or 18): bit 00 for channel 1 thru bit
07 for channel 8.
Bits 08-15 High alarm bit for each channel is set to indicate the input has
exceeded the high limit value you entered in the corresponding high
alarm word (BTW word 5, 7, 9, 11, 13, 15, 17, or 19): bit 08 for
channel 1 thru bit 15 for channel 8.
Words 4-11 Input for channel 1 through 8 respectively in 0.1
o
C or 0.1
o
F resolution
for temperature and 10
µV or 1µV resolution for millivolts.
Word 12 Cold junction temperature in 0.1
o
C or 0.1
o
F.
